NWPCA Releases PDS Version 6.2
N
WPCA released the latest version of the Pallet Design System™ in
November, 2020. PDS version 6.2 makes it possible to design overlap-
base block pallets with recessed bottom decks. It also contains an important
extension to our unit load for boxes analysis capabilities. Other improvements
and new features included in PDS 6.2 include filler boards and trenched
stringer boards can be added to overlap base block pallets; interlock stacked
boxes which can be analyzed for unit loads; forklifting from the end of stringer
pallets can be analyzed when there is no stringer between the fork tines. With
this release, the PDS installer is now available in all seven languages. Funding
in part for this release is made possible by the Pallet Foundation.
